Output 81a35900660df7d294e457f21d1b4763184c4d33e098d29eaa9902b8c0c587ad:5

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 16075ccb1212633bd8565e7851b9f6751694d23e
address
tb1qzcr4ejcjzf3nhkzkteu9rw0kw5tff537gm9wtv
transaction
81a35900660df7d294e457f21d1b4763184c4d33e098d29eaa9902b8c0c587ad
confirmations
21831
spent
true